Iceye and a client of the Ukrainian Ministry of Defense signed an agreement to significantly expand their cooperation in space intelligence.
Increased access to Iceye's satellite data enables Kyiv to obtain faster and more precise understanding of changes on the ground, reducing uncertainty in time-critical situations.
The agreement builds on Iceye's continuous support to Ukraine that began in 2022.
Iceye's electronic beam-steering technology enables capture of dozens of high-resolution images within only a few minutes of satellite imaging time.
Iceye's fourth-generation satellites and wide-coverage modes such as Scan Wide can cover areas of 200 kilometers by 300 kilometers.
Iceye operates the largest constellation of synthetic-aperture radar (SAR) satellites in the world.
Synthetic-aperture radar technology used by Iceye penetrates night, clouds, and smoke to provide reliable imagery when optical capabilities are limited.
The agreement guarantees that the Ukrainian Ministry of Defense will continue receiving a large volume of high-resolution satellite imagery from Iceye's SAR constellation.
Iceye's SAR constellation offers the highest revisit frequency on the market.
The expanded cooperation is intended to support the Ukrainian Armed Forces with persistent tactical situational awareness.
Iceye's SAR constellation provides global access with 16-centimeter resolution imagery, which the company describes as the highest on the market.

The SpaceRAN demonstrator is designed to advance 5G non-terrestrial network (NTN) capabilities using software-defined satellite technology.
The regenerative payload for SpaceRAN will feature integrated gNodeB functionality and on-board signal processing to enable flexible and autonomous network operations from space.
Keysight Technologies, Inc. (NYSE: KEYS) announced a collaboration with Airbus UpNext on the SpaceRAN demonstrator on January 20.
Keysight is the primary test and measurement partner for the ground-based phase of the SpaceRAN project.
The SpaceRAN project is scheduled to deploy a regenerative payload aboard an Airbus Low Earth Orbit satellite.
Keysight’s emulation tools are intended to manage technical challenges such as mobility management and handovers in regenerative payloads.
The Keysight–Airbus UpNext collaboration aligns with broader European initiatives to strengthen technological sovereignty in advanced connectivity and aerospace innovation.
The SpaceRAN project focuses on validating seamless integration between terrestrial and non-terrestrial networks to target global coverage and future broadband services from Low Earth Orbit.
Keysight is deploying specialized emulation solutions to verify high-performance connectivity in dynamic orbital environments for the SpaceRAN ground-based phase.
The collaboration between Keysight and Airbus UpNext aims to foster a non-proprietary, standardized ecosystem for satellite communications.
